WILLIAMS v. STATE

No. 61582.

421 So.2d 512 (1982)

James WILLIAMS, Petitioner, v. STATE of Florida, Respondent.

Supreme Court of Florida.

October 28, 1982.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Charles G. Brackins of the Law Offices of Meldon & Brackins, Gainesville, for petitioner.

Jim Smith, Atty. Gen., and Gregory C. Smith, Asst. Atty. Gen., Tallahassee, for respondent.


McDONALD, Justice.

The First District Court of Appeal has certified the following question as being of great public importance:

Does the rule of exclusion announced in State v. Sarmiento, 397 So.2d 643 (Fla. 1981), and Hoberman v. State, 400 So.2d 758 (Fla. 1981), provide grounds for post-conviction relief when raised for the first time in a Rule 3.850 proceeding by a defendant...
